
We are looking for a great Full Stack Software Engineer to join us!
Job Description
We’re looking for a Full Stack Engineer with hands-on experience in React (2+ years) and Node.js (1+ year). The candidate should have a minimum of 3 years of total professional experience.
You’ll be working on long-term, challenging, and innovative projects within a fast-paced team that values learning, collaboration, and quality engineering. We’re seeking someone with strong analytical skills, a proactive attitude, and a genuine desire to learn and grow.
Commited to
- End-to-End Development: Participate in all phases of development — from requirements gathering and architecture to coding, testing, and deployment.
- Code Quality: Write clean, scalable, and maintainable code. Participate actively in code reviews.
- Team Collaboration: Work closely with teammates, support each other, and share knowledge across projects.
- Continuous Learning: Engage in Loop’s internal Tech Councils and learning initiatives to stay current and grow your skills.
Requeriments
Must have
- Full Stack Development: 3–4+ years of relevant experience
- Frontend: 1+ year of experience with React.js, Next.js, or TypeScript
- Backend: 2–3+ years of experience with Node.js
- Architecture: Proven ability to design scalable and maintainable systems
- Databases: Strong skills in relational and NoSQL DB design and optimization
- Testing: Experience with unit and integration testing
- Cloud (AWS): Infrastructure setup (VPCs, Load Balancers, WAF), CI/CD pipelines, Deployment best practices
- Gen IA usage: Fluent with Cursor, Claude Code, or another generative AI tool
Nice to have
–
Soft Skills
- Ownership: Proactively drive tasks from requirements to delivery. You’ll have full support but should lead your scope with autonomy.
- Collaboration: Be a team player — mentor, learn, and contribute across projects.
- Communication: Strong verbal and written English for effective internal and client communication.